Manchester City becomes first football club to unveil wearable match day app

Manchester City Football Club (MCFC) has become the first football club in the world to launch a match day app for wearable devices.

Designed for the Android Watch, the CityMatchday Wear app will notify users of key match day moments such as team sheet announcements, goal alerts, penalties and red cards and other select commentary.

Diego Gigliani, director of media and fan relationship management at MCFC, said: "CityMatchday Wear is another example of how we are constantly exploring and adopting new technology with the ultimate goal of improving the fan experience and strengthening fans’ engagement with the Club.

"We recognise the smart watch market is still in its early stages but its popularity is projected to increase rapidly as new players come into the market. We’re thrilled to get in early and start discovering ways to tap into the devices’ potential.

Gigliani added that the app has partly been designed with those fans in mind who can’t physically be at every game.

"With millions of City fans worldwide, many won’t be able to watch all our matches live, whether in the stadium or on TV,” he said.

"For those fans who want to keep up with all the action but are unable to watch the game, having CityMatchday Wear on their Android watches will allow them to go about their busy days while receiving key updates related to our matches as they happen."
